The Declaration Of Independence Articulates A Shared Goal

declaration-of-independence-1

That mind-blowing document contained revolutionary insights. They could reappear.

This week marks the 246th anniversary of the adoption of the Declaration of Independence. Over the years, it has served as a call to arms, a statement of purpose, a request for assistance, a treatise on humanity, a source of inspiration for the oppressed, and a warning to tyrants.

But this July 4, with our democracy under attack and the future of our nation in doubt, that amazing document must once more serve as a declaration of shared will. The success of the entire American project is at risk if not.

This initiative was established in Philadelphia in 1776, and its founding statement is remarkably straightforward: “We hold these truths to be self-evident, that all men are created equal, that they are endowed by their Creator with certain unalienable Rights, that among these are Life, Liberty and the pursuit of Happiness.”

And it was radical. The notion that civil and human rights were inherent and independent of the whims of tyrants, and that government received its power from the people, changed the world. From Kosovo in 2008 to Haiti in 1791 and beyond, it helped spark revolution and provide autonomy around the world, and supported the U.S. civil rights and women’s suffrage campaigns.

The story could finish there, with most Americans in agreement with the founding principles of our nation, which were outlined in Philadelphia on July 4, 1776: a government chosen by the people, one in which minorities’ beliefs are safeguarded alongside our inalienable human rights.

That was the message that convinced the thirteen independent English colonies to put aside their diverse agendas and points of view and become the United States.
